So I've gone about replacing some things on my 96 ls400 like the strut rod bushings and new kyb struts to smooth out the ride or well I thought... Ride is almost exactly the same even after these changes especially hard over expansion joints in the road or bumps in general. Any thoughts or suggestions on what I should do next?
